+/*
+ * We try to keep the amount of generic code as low as possible -
+ * we want to support all HIL, PS/2, and untranslated USB keyboards
+ */
+
+#ifndef _PARISC_KEYBOARD_H
+#define _PARISC_KEYBOARD_H
+
+#include <linux/config.h>
+
+#ifdef __KERNEL__
+#ifdef CONFIG_VT
+
+/* These are basically the generic functions / variables. The only
+ * unexpected detail is the initialization sequence for the keyboard
+ * driver is something like this:
+ *
+ * detect keyboard port
+ * detect keyboard
+ * call register_kbd_ops
+ * wait for init_hw
+ *
+ * only after init_hw has been called you're allowed to call
+ * handle_scancode. This means you either have to be extremely
+ * careful or use a global flag or something - I strongly suggest
+ * the latter. prumpf */
+
+extern struct kbd_ops {
+ int (*setkeycode)(unsigned int, unsigned int);
+ int (*getkeycode)(unsigned int);
+ int (*translate)(unsigned char, unsigned char *, char);
+ char (*unexpected_up)(unsigned char);
+ void (*leds)(unsigned char);
+ void (*init_hw)(void);
+
+ unsigned char sysrq_key;
+ unsigned char *sysrq_xlate;
+} *kbd_ops;
+
+#define kbd_setkeycode (*kbd_ops->setkeycode)
+#define kbd_getkeycode (*kbd_ops->getkeycode)
+#define kbd_translate (*kbd_ops->translate)
+#define kbd_unexpected_up (*kbd_ops->unexpected_up)
+#define kbd_leds (*kbd_ops->leds)
+#define kbd_init_hw (*kbd_ops->init_hw)
+
+#define SYSRQ_KEY (kbd_ops->sysrq_key)
+#define kbd_sysrq_xlate (kbd_ops->sysrq_xlate)
+extern unsigned char hp_ps2kbd_sysrq_xlate[128]; /* from drivers/char/hp_keyb.c */
+
+extern void register_kbd_ops(struct kbd_ops *ops);
+
+#endif /* CONFIG_VT */
+
+#endif /* __KERNEL__ */
+
+#endif /* __ASMPARISC_KEYBOARD_H */
